What are the challenges of staging a fencing scene in a live theater production?
Staging a fencing scene in live theater presents challenges such as ensuring audience visibility, maintaining safety, and achieving dynamic engagement. The actors must execute precise timing, and the scene must be choreographed to appear fluid and realistic from multiple audience viewpoints. Limited stage space and the need for significant rehearsal time also contribute to the complexity of delivering convincing and safe performances.
